1. 简介
WAMP是Windows下常用的Web开发环境,由Apache+MySQL+PHP组成。在一些特定的情况下,需要连接MSSQL数据库,如果没有配置好WAMP环境,这个过程可能会非常困难。本文将带您详细了解如何轻松搭建WAMP环境,以及如何配置MSSQL数据库。
2. WAMP环境搭建
2.1 Apache安装
首先需要安装Apache服务器,可以到官网下载Apache。
重要提示:请一定要下载与Windows操作系统版本和CPU架构对应的Apache版本。
安装完成后,在cmd命令行输入httpd -v,如果出现版本信息,表示安装成功。
2.2 MySQL安装
接着安装MySQL数据库,官方网站下载MySQL Installer,它可以自动化安装MySQL服务,并提供MySQL Workbench。
重要提示:在MySQL Installer安装时,可以选择安装数据库管理工具MySQL Workbench。
安装完成后,在cmd命令行输入mysql -u root -p,如果提示输入密码,表示安装成功。
2.3 PHP安装
最后安装PHP,到PHP官方网站下载对应的PHP版本,并解压到Apache的htdocs目录下。可以在Apache的配置文件httpd.conf中添加如下配置:
LoadModule php7_module "D:/wamp64/bin/php/php7.4.9/php7apache2_4.dll"
AddHandler application/x-httpd-php .php
PHPIniDir "D:/wamp64/bin/php/php7.4.9"
重要提示:以上配置路径根据实际安装路径进行更改。
配置完成后,重启Apache服务,通过浏览器打开localhost,如果可以看到PHP的测试信息,则表示安装成功。
3. MSSQL数据库配置
3.1 下载ODBC驱动
MSSQL数据库需要使用ODBC驱动,到Microsoft官网下载ODBC驱动程序。
重要提示:请注意选择与操作系统和MSSQL版本对应的ODBC驱动程序。
3.2 ODBC数据源配置
安装ODBC驱动后,需要配置ODBC数据源。可以通过以下步骤完成:
在控制面板中,点击“管理工具”,然后选择“ODBC数据源(64位)”。
在SystemDSN选项卡下,选择“添加”,然后选择ODBC驱动程序。
输入数据源名称和说明,然后填写MSSQL数据库服务器的名称。
测试连接是否成功,如果连接成功,表示数据源配置完成。
3.3 PHP连接MSSQL数据库
连接MSSQL数据库需要通过PHP的mssql扩展。可以在php.ini配置文件中添加如下配置:
extension=php_mssql.dll
接着,可以使用以下代码测试连接:
$server = "localhost";
$user = "username";
$password = "password";
$database = "dbname";
$conn = mssql_connect($server, $user, $password);
if (!$conn) {
die('连接失败');
}
if (!mssql_select_db($database)) {
die('无法选择数据库');
}
echo '连接成功';
?>
重要提示:以上代码中,需要将$username和$password替换成MSSQL数据库的用户名和密码,将$dbname替换成数据库名称。
4. 结束语
在搭建WAMP环境的过程中,需要注意系统版本和CPU架构对应,以及各组件的版本兼容性。在连接MSSQL数据库时,需要下载对应的ODBC驱动程序,并配置ODBC数据源。最后通过PHP代码测试连接是否成功。
重要提示:以上步骤仅供参考,具体操作请根据实际情况进行调整。